Market Analysis of AI Accelerator Chips
Current Market Landscape
The global AI accelerator chips market has experienced remarkable growth in recent years. As of 2021, the market was valued at approximately $7 billion, with projections suggesting it will grow to over $30 billion by 2026, representing a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 34%. This surge is primarily driven by the increasing demand for AI across various sectors, including healthcare, automotive, finance, and retail.

Technical Insights into AI Accelerator Chips
Types of AI Accelerator Chips
The AI accelerator chip market can be segmented into several categories based on architecture and functionality:
- Graphics Processing Units (GPUs): Originally designed for rendering graphics, GPUs have proven extremely effective for parallel processing tasks common in AI applications. They dominate the market due to their flexibility and high processing power.
- Tensor Processing Units (TPUs): Developed by Google, TPUs are custom-built to accelerate machine learning workloads. They are optimized for tensor calculations, which are fundamental to neural networks.
- Field Programmable Gate Arrays (FPGAs): FPGAs offer a reconfigurable architecture, allowing developers to tailor chips for specific AI tasks. This flexibility makes them ideal for specialized applications.
- Application-Specific Integrated Circuits (ASICs): ASICs are highly efficient chips designed for specific applications. Their optimized nature allows them to outperform general-purpose processors in terms of speed and energy efficiency.
